Sprained knee sends Steven Wright to Boston's disabled list

Boston Red Sox starting pitcher Steven Wright has been placed on the 10-day disabled list, retroactive to April 30, with a sprained left knee.

What It Means:

Wright's knee has been bothering him off and on since spring training. There's no sense of a timetable for his return at this time. Henry Owens, Brian Johnson and Kyle Kendrick are the most likely candidates to replace Wright in the Red Sox rotation.

Wright's 8.25 ERA this season is pretty ugly, but his 5.08 xFIP suggests it hasn't all been his fault. He's also twirled a 1.88 WHIP and 11.4 strikeout percentage while going 1-3 in 24 innings (five starts).
